Source: ANAB (ANSI National Accreditation Board)
Description
This service package includes accreditation for testing, calibration, and inspection bodies under standards such as ISO/IEC 17025 and 17021-1. It is designed for forensic labs and management system certification bodies seeking international recognition and compliance with global regulatory frameworks.
Best for
Forensic agencies, Testing laboratories, Management system certification, ISO/IEC 17025 compliance and Global trade recognition
